  2. Hit the Shenandoah Sunday morning with a friend, and had a great time. It was actually a brisk 68 degrees out when we got there at 7am. We each caught a few fish, saw some nice sights, ate some good food, and made it home by 1pm. Here are some pics. I never weighed any of the fish, I think the largest one was maybe over 1lb? Either way these fish were fat and healthy. It was very nice to be out on the river again. It had been way too long. The river and the fish seemed to be in perfect condition. All fish were taken on Mepp#3.

  16. Whats up guys/gals, Last Sunday went and had a great time. I caught 23 fish, including these two bruisers. The big one went 3lb 3oz and the smaller went 1lb 14oz. All of the others were 1>. A fun day all in all. Thanks for looking. All fish were caught on UL tackle using green senko slims.
